What Is Zorro Ranch and Why It Matters

Zorro Ranch is a private ranch near Ojo Caliente, New Mexico, that became widely known for its connection to Jeffrey Epstein. The property was used by Epstein as a remote getaway and has been cited in court filings and investigative reports as part of his broader network of residences. It is not a single house but a compound with multiple structures, linked to ongoing civil and criminal cases against Epstein. Understanding the site helps contextualize how private assets were used in alleged operations and why the ranch remains relevant in legal and investigative discussions.

Epstein’s Use of Remote Properties

Zorro Ranch fits a pattern of secluded properties Epstein operated for privacy and separation from primary residences. These sites typically served as staging areas, personal retreats, and locations for private activities away from public scrutiny. Other comparable properties include Little Saint James in the U.S. Virgin Islands and residences in New York and Florida. The ranch’s role was consistent with Epstein’s methods: leveraging isolated locations to control access and reduce visibility.
